Transaction 04fdeb2a590e92b136133f50b550481c0809385bb0aec4958d5d9e42ae205d9a

1 Input
2 Outputs
  • 04fdeb2a590e92b136133f50b550481c0809385bb0aec4958d5d9e42ae205d9a:0
  • value  389658
    address  13s6rDDJMwcqVXTrJ1QymtCDvrHhKGpFyF
  • 04fdeb2a590e92b136133f50b550481c0809385bb0aec4958d5d9e42ae205d9a:1
  • value  3672236
    address  3Qt3CEKDsXYwMT1cAgRMMDt71RN8tgzPsT